He w as born in Seattle\, Washington and spent two years of his early childhood in Minidoka (Idaho)\, one of ten concentration camps for Japanese America ns during World War II. He holds the title of Distinguished Professor of A rt Emeritus from the University of Kansas where he taught for 35 years. Hi s work is in the permanent collections of over 85 museums nationwide.
